Hello,

I am wondering how to trust a certificate manually in VLC.
My purpose is to open a stream over https. The common name of the certificate sent by the remote site is

Code: Select all

*.example.com
which does not match

Code: Select all

foo.bar.example.com
So I would like to tell VLC that this certificate can be trusted. This can be done easily in Firefox for instance (it offers to add a security exception). How do you do it in VLC ?
